Let's start with the basics: the bottle itself. We use high-quality soda-lime glass for our roll-on containers, and there's a reason for that. Glass is inert, meaning it won't react with your formula—whether it's a pH-sensitive serum or a potent essential oil. Unlike some plastics that can leach chemicals over time, glass keeps your product pure, just as you intended it. But we don't stop at "good enough." Our glass is thick-walled, shatter-resistant, and designed to withstand the bumps of shipping and the rigors of daily use.

When you're dealing with products that touch skin or are used in medical settings, "good enough" isn't acceptable. That's why we're proud to be an ISO9001 certified packaging factory with a dust-free GMP compliant workshop . But what does that actually mean for you and your customers?
GMP—Good Manufacturing Practice—is a set of standards that ensures products are consistently produced and controlled according to quality standards. For packaging, that translates to a production process so strict, it leaves no room for error. Our workshop is classified as Class 100,000, meaning the air contains no more than 100,000 particles larger than 0.5 microns per cubic foot. To put that in perspective, the air in a typical office has millions more particles. Why does this matter? Because even a single dust particle can compromise a sterile formula, especially in pharmaceutical or high-end cosmetic products.

| Customization Option | What It Does | Perfect For |
|---|---|---|
| Embossed Logo | Raises your logo slightly off the bottle surface for a tactile feel | Luxury brands, high-end skincare |
| Silkscreen Printing | Vibrant, long-lasting colors for detailed designs | Brands with bold, colorful identities |
| Matte Finish | Soft, non-reflective surface that resists fingerprints | Minimalist, eco-friendly brands |
| Custom Bottle Shape | Unique silhouettes that stand out on shelves | New product launches, niche markets |
| UV Coating | Glossy, protective layer that makes colors pop | Perfumes, limited-edition products |

We start with the best ingredients. Our glass comes from trusted suppliers who meet strict environmental and quality standards. Each batch is tested for clarity, thickness, and chemical resistance. For metal balls, we use 316L stainless steel—the same grade used in medical implants—ensuring it's hypoallergenic and corrosion-resistant.
Our automated production line minimizes human error, with sensors checking for defects at every stage. Bottles are washed in a multi-step process, using deionized water and ultrasonic cleaning to remove even microscopic contaminants. Then, they're dried in a sterile oven before moving to assembly, where the metal balls and caps are attached in a dust-free zone.

Glass is inherently sustainable: it's made from abundant natural resources (sand, soda ash, limestone) and can be recycled infinitely without losing quality. We also offer lightweight glass options, reducing shipping emissions. For clients looking to go even further, we provide PCR glass, made from 30-50% recycled content.
